Kuptimari Population - Udalguri, Assam

Kuptimari is a medium size village located in Udalguri Circle of Udalguri district, Assam with total 217 families residing. The Kuptimari village has population of 1199 of which 619 are males while 580 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kuptimari village population of children with age 0-6 is 185 which makes up 15.43 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kuptimari village is 937 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Kuptimari as per census is 888, lower than Assam average of 962.

Kuptimari village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Kuptimari village was 65.09 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Kuptimari Male literacy stands at 69.48 % while female literacy rate was 60.45 %.

Caste Factor

In Kuptimari village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 46.62 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 0.08 % of total population in Kuptimari village.

Work Profile

In Kuptimari village out of total population, 588 were engaged in work activities. 53.57 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 46.43 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 588 workers engaged in Main Work, 225 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 61 were Agricultural labourer.
